Marshall MG100HFX Guitar Amplifier Head

Marshall MG100HFX Guitar Amplifier Head provides more settings and features than ever before!
The 100 watt MG100HFX head offers 4 channels; Clean, Crunch, and 2 Overdrive channels. Settings can be saved on these channels and restored on the next power-up without any control adjustment by setting it up in preset mode. The amplifier operates in two modes, Preset and Manual. Preset mode remembers a preset and recalls it on your next startup and manual mode revives your unit to the exact way the controls are set. Versatile, the MG100HFX provides these alternate modes for a variety of different players.

The MG100HFX amplifier head has two external speaker sockets to connect to either 1 or 2 external cabinets. When using external cabinets ensure the total load impedance is equal to, or exceeds, 4 ohms.

Reverb & FX
The MG100HFX amplifier provides three simultaneous effects, Reverb, Delay and one of three Modulation effects (Chorus, Phaser, or Flanger).

Tap Tempo
Use tap tempo to set your delay times as easily as tapping your foot. Tap Tempo switch is used for the Delay effect only.

MP3/Line In
Jam along to your favorite bands or personal recordings by connecting to your MP3 or CD player to this convenient 1/8 inch input jack.

Headphones & Line Out
The Headphone/Line out provides speaker emulation, so you can hear your guitar like its being blasted through powerful speakers or record direct to a source without using a microphone.

Damping
Make it sound like your using 2 completely different amplifiers. When Damping is Off the power amp response resembles the feel of a classic power amp with emphasized middle and limited bass and treble. Switching Damping On will boost the speaker resonances both in the bass and high frequency ranges.

FX Loop
The FX Return socket on the rear panel is used to connect the your favorite external effects pedals or processor. The FX loop is series and set at instrument level so both guitar FX or professional units can be connected.

Marshall MG100HFX Guitar Amplifier Head Specifications
  • Power: 100W (RMS)
  • Channels: 4
  • Dimensions (WxHxD): 23.26 x 9.8 x 10.83 inches (591 x 249 x 275 mm)
  • Weight: 25.13 lbs (11.4 kg)
